**Q: Why is the lobby busier than usual this week?**

The Fennmark Labs summer intern cohort arrives Monday. Expect queues at the east turnstiles between 08:30 and 10:00. Contractors should use the Verrow Street entrance instead. Sign in at the annex desk, not the main lobby. Deliveries are unaffected. Parking level B2 is reserved for intern orientation buses through Thursday. If you need escorted access to floors 4–6, book a slot with the annex desk. Use the following door-pass code at the Verrow Street entrance.

door code, bajeg-yadug: bdg-KUZAH-24430

**Runbook: Shelfwright Catalogue Import — Release 2.9**

Before starting the import, confirm the nightly snapshot completed and the staging catalogue matches record counts. Run the importer in dry-run mode first; abort on any schema mismatch warnings. Support should pause ticket auto-replies during the import window. Sign the release manifest with the key below.

deploy key for tahop-yagap: bky19_LYQsD4JwgNnYK9nEsFd

## Changelog — GateTally v2.8.0

Defaults changed for the turnstile counter deployed at Harrowfield Arena. The debounce window now defaults to 350ms (was 200ms) after repeated double-counts on the north concourse gates. Batch flush interval drops from 60s to 15s so occupancy dashboards update faster during ingress peaks. Offline buffering is now enabled by default; counts persist locally if the uplink drops. No action needed unless you run custom overrides. The current default configuration is as follows.

settings of fahag-haduf:
[ulaox]
port = 8443
region = south-2
host = ulaox.lumiccorp.internal
timeout_ms = 500
retries = 8